The ratio of the lengths of 3 squares of different sizes is 2:4:7. If the length of the biggest
Slav-nsk [51]

9514 1404 393

Answer:

  16

Step-by-step explanation:

The largest square is 7-2 = 5 ratio units larger than the smaller square. Hence, each ratio unit stands for (10 cm)/5 = 2 cm. The side length of the smaller square is 2(2 cm) = 4 cm. The perimeter is 4 times that: 16 cm.

The perimeter of the smallest square is 16 cm.
